Forming an LLC helps separate personal and business assets, but it does not eliminate risk. Most LLC owners carry several types of insurance to protect the business itself.
Common policies for LLCs include:
- General liability insurance – protects against injury or property damage claims
- Professional liability insurance – protects service-based businesses if a mistake causes financial harm to a client
- Business Owner’s Policy (BOP) – bundles liability and property coverage
- Workers’ compensation insurance – required if the LLC has employees in Colorado
